Lily Collins’ Engagement Ring Miraculously Returned After Three-Year Loss

In a heartwarming turn of events, Lily Collins has recovered her original engagement ring, nearly three years after it was stolen during a spa visit in West Hollywood. The actress shared the joyous news on her Instagram Story on March 5, expressing her gratitude to Joe the Jeweler Chicago for their assistance in the recovery.

The Theft and Subsequent Search

Collins originally lost both her engagement ring and wedding band while at a spa in West Hollywood. The Los Angeles County Sheriff’s office investigated the theft at the time, noting there were no signs of forced entry where her belongings were stored, but the items remained missing until recently.

A Grateful Reunion

“So grateful to @joethejewelerchicago for helping recover my original engagement ring after it was stolen almost three years ago,” Collins wrote on Instagram. “Having this home means SO much to us. I’m still speechless it’s back on my finger.” She also expressed her appreciation for the family-owned business with a post from inside the jewelry store, showcasing the large, oval-shaped diamond ring.

Love Story and Family Expansion

Collins married Charlie McDowell on September 4, 2021, after getting engaged a year prior in September 2020. Charlie McDowell is a filmmaker and the son of Hollywood legends. The couple welcomed their first child, daughter Tove Jane McDowell, via surrogate in January 2025. “Welcome to the center of our world,” Collins and McDowell shared in a joint Instagram post.
